> When I tried to label a tape using amlabel, I got an error "amlabel:
> tape is write protected".  Does anybody know how to fix it?  Right now,
> I am running mt -f /dev/nst0 erase.  It's taking forever.  Is there any
> fast way to commission a tape?  Thank you, Lei
> 

I ususally think of "write protected"
as the physical tab on the tape itself.

I suppose it could also come from device permissions,
but that would not be my first guess.
